Such and similar statements are to be expected from the keynote at the 16th DestinationCamp from May 05 – 07, 2026, in Brixen (South Tyrol). The organizing netzvitamine GmbH and its hosting partner IDM Südtirol – Alto Adige have secured transformation specialist Chaichana Sinthuaree for this year's keynote.

The native Thai came to Germany as a toddler. He began his career as a school dropout, multimedia producer, and university dropout. He worked as a florist and interior decorator, discovering his passion for advertising, digital media, and the first modems at just 18. But then his career took off: More than 20 years later, he is now a renowned expert in CRM and integrated digital marketing strategies, demonstrating that origin and starting conditions do not have to determine success.

The Taekwondo trainer was CEO in Digital Business, Germany Head of the advertising agency Ogilvy, Chief Digital & Media Officer at Eckes-Granini. Most recently, as CEO, he was responsible for the transformation of ASS Athletic Sport Sponsoring, one of the largest providers of car subscriptions for sports clubs and associations in Germany. His focus: brand management, transformation, and the connection of sport, mobility, and social responsibility.

The approximately 250 participants of DSTNCMP²⁶ in Brixen can look forward to a distinguished transformation expert who speaks plainly and doesn't need to impress with buzzwords. Drawing from his personal background, he will demonstrate why true changes rarely come from outside and how organizations, business models, and value creation can be rethought without losing their identity.
